
## 使用Gemini和Slack自动汇总Gmail支持邮件
这个工作流会自动检查您的Gmail收件箱中的新支持邮件,使用Google Gemini进行总结,并将简洁的摘要直接发布到Slack中。您的团队无需手动阅读冗长的支持邮件,就能通过简短、可操作的见解实时保持更新。
### 适用对象
– **客户支持团队** – 无需阅读冗长邮件即可掌握支持工单
– **运营经理** – 需要快速了解客户提出的问题
– **工程团队** – 希望在Slack中收到支持升级的警报和摘要
– **创始人/高管** – 偏好高级摘要而非完整的邮件线程
### 工作原理
**Gmail触发器 – 检查支持邮件**
工作流每分钟运行一次,检测支持收件箱中的新收邮件。
**将邮件转发给Gemini进行总结**
提取邮件正文并准备供LLM模型处理。
**Gemini – 总结支持邮件**
Google Gemini将邮件压缩成简短清晰的摘要。
**Slack – 将摘要发布到频道**
总结后的文本发送到您选择的Slack频道,实现即时可见性。
### 设置方法
1. 在n8n中连接您的Gmail账户
2. 配置Gmail触发器以检查来自支持收件箱的邮件(或应用过滤器,如主题=”支持”或标签=”支持”)
3. 在n8n中添加您的Google Gemini API凭据
4. 使用总结提示配置Gemini(例如”用3个要点总结此邮件”)
5. 连接您的Slack账户并选择目标频道
6. 保存并激活工作流
### 要求
– n8n实例(自托管或云端)
– 启用Gmail API的Google账户
– Google Gemini API访问权限(API密钥)
– 具有机器人令牌和发布消息权限的Slack工作区
### 自定义选项
– 更改Gmail触发器中的邮件过滤器(例如仅未读邮件,仅带有”支持”标签的邮件)
– 修改Gemini中的总结样式(要点、短段落等)
– 选择不同的Slack频道进行发布(例如#support、#alerts、#dev-team)
– 添加其他节点以记录到Google Sheets或创建Jira工单
### 扩展功能
– 将原始邮件+摘要保存到Google Sheets进行跟踪
– 为高优先级问题自动创建Jira或Trello任务
– 如果支持邮件以多种语言到达,添加翻译步骤
– 如果您也使用这些工具,与Zendesk或Freshdesk集成
– 集成OpenAI LLM模型
### 使用案例示例
– 客户发送错误报告 → Gemini总结关键点 → Slack发布即时提醒开发团队
– 包含长时间来回对话的支持邮件 → 在Slack中压缩为3行摘要
– 团队负责人每天检查Slack而不是登录Gmail以保持信息更新
### 常见故障排除
| 问题 | 可能原因 | 解决方案 |
|——|———-|———-|
| 未检测到邮件 | Gmail触发器未正确配置 | 检查Gmail触发器设置和标签/过滤器 |
| Gemini未总结 | API密钥缺失或无效 | 在n8n中重新添加Gemini API凭据 |
| Slack未收到消息 | Slack身份验证过期或频道错误 | 重新连接Slack账户并验证频道ID |
| 工作流运行但未发布任何内容 | 总结输出为空 | 调整Gemini提示或检查邮件格式(HTML vs纯文本) |
### 节点分解与描述
**工作流从名为”检查支持邮件”的Gmail触发器节点开始**,每当新的Gmail支持邮件到达时激活。这通过传递邮件内容进行进一步处理来启动工作流。
**下一个名为”总结邮件并发送到Slack”的节点**充当处理桥梁。它获取原始的Gmail邮件正文,将其发送到连接的AI模型进行总结,然后将处理后的结果转发到下游。
**名为”Google Gemini总结邮件”的Google Gemini节点**使用Gemini LLM模型生成邮件的简洁摘要。这确保只提取关键点而不是发送整个原始邮件。
**最后,名为”向Slack用户发布摘要”的Slack节点**将总结后的邮件内容发布到指定的Slack频道。这使支持团队能够通过简短、可操作的摘要保持更新,而不是筛选完整的邮件。

评论(0)